“No, no, no…yeah” is an album that reflects a change in writing and recording style from Rude Rock’s first album entitled “For the Masses…” . The first album began as a project of songs written by Noah Waggener, co-written and recorded by his long-time musical conspirator, Chris Moyles, under the production guidance Steve Van Dam, of the nationally acclaimed band “Everything”. After writing and recording the album, the project mutated into a full band, The Rude Rock Family, and a live production that has included themed performances, belly dancers, fire twirlers, and art installations. This culminated in a series of festivals called “The Rude Rock Ruckus” that promoted an amazing variety of artists and musicians. One might expect Rude Rock Family’s members to be jaded after years of rock n’ roll by night and various professions by day. After 10 years in the well known and respected D.C. punk band The Daycare Swindlers, Waggener and Reiter had other projects they worked on separately. Reiter was involved in several other D.C. bands when he began playing in Rude Rock Family in 2006. Waggener and Moyles meanwhile played in regional favorite Stick ‘Em Up for a few years before Rude Rock began playing live in the area in July 2003. But judging by the sound of the new album, “No, no, no…yeah”, Rude Rock Family have not lost their energy. Instead, “No, no,no…Yeah.” reflects the musical influences and writing skills of all five musicians. “Just about all the songs on the album were brought into out studio by one of us as a basic demo. All of us added in our own musical insanity as we took the demo ideas and built them into full songs, which we then played out at shows to tweak them.
